## Why
Marketplace source deserialization treated `{"source":"npm", ...}` as
unsupported. The loader logged and skipped the entry, so npm-backed
plugins never appeared in `plugin list --available` and `plugin add`
returned "plugin not found".
Codex plugins are installed from a plugin root, not from an npm
dependency tree. For npm-backed marketplace entries, Codex should fetch
the published package contents without running package scripts or
installing unrelated dependencies.
## What changed
- Add `npm` marketplace plugin sources with `package`, optional semver
`version` or version range, and optional HTTPS `registry`.
- Reject unsafe npm source fields before materialization, including
invalid package names, non-semver version selectors, plaintext or
credential-bearing registry URLs, and registry query/fragment data.
- Materialize npm plugins with `npm pack --ignore-scripts`, then unpack
the resulting tarball through the existing hardened plugin bundle
extractor.
- Enforce npm archive and extracted-size limits, require the standard
npm `package/` archive root, and verify the extracted `package.json`
name matches the requested package before installing.
- Keep plugin listings, install-source descriptions, CLI JSON/human
output, app-server v2 `PluginSource`, TUI source summaries, regenerated
schema fixtures, and app-server documentation in sync.
## Impact
Marketplaces can distribute Codex plugins from public or configured
private HTTPS npm registries using the same install flow as existing
materialized plugin sources. `npm` must be available on `PATH` when an
npm-backed plugin is installed.

## Validation
- `just write-app-server-schema`
- `just test -p codex-core-plugins -p codex-app-server-protocol -p
codex-app-server -p codex-cli`
- npm/schema/core-plugin coverage passed in the run.
- The full focused command finished with `1739 passed`, `11 failed`, and
`6 timed out`; the failures were unrelated local app-server environment
failures from `sandbox-exec: sandbox_apply: Operation not permitted`
plus one missing `test_stdio_server` helper binary.
- Installed an npm-published Codex plugin package through a throwaway
local marketplace and throwaway `CODEX_HOME` to exercise the real npm
materialization path end to end.
